Cloud Service Provider selection is a multi-criteria decision making problem involving many criteria, which some of them may be conflicting. Alternatives under these criteria are generally assessed by using linguistic terms such as very high, excellent and absolutely low, which includes vagueness and impreciseness. In this paper, the uncertainties in the assessments are handled by interval-valued picture fuzzy sets, and alternative cloud service providers are evaluated by TOPSIS method. Comparative and sensitivity analyses are also applied to show the validity of the proposed method and the robustness of the given decisions. Finally, the paper is completed by conclusions including discussions and future research suggestions.
